摘要
Abstract
Through the system analysis of water resources restraint, the ecological environment and the social economy multiplexed system's competition and cooperation, this article uses the synergetics theory as a foundation to establish the multiplexed system's degree of order models and the multiplexed system's coordination evolution model, which produces the corresponding computational method. The paper analyzes the model correspondingly and points out that the multiplexed system's coordination evolution is divided into three kinds of situations in the different states: the part competition substitution, the part competition coexistence and the completely independent coexistence. Finally, based on the General Bureau of Heilongjiang State Farm's ecological environment and the social economy multiplexed system's statistical data from 1986 to 2006, the paper establishes the corresponding coordination evolution model and carries on the analytic computation, the result is basically consistent with the reality.关键词
